Default Dvd Player (changing Region code)


I have a Toshiba Home theatre system. Region code on my DVD player can be changed only 5 times. Is there any way to make it unlimited????

Also, what is the region code for india???

don't think u can make it unlimited for standalone dvd players.
But if u have already made 5 changes & need to change it, the service center guys may make a limited no. of few more changes.

Btw region code for india is --- Region 5
